I had visited the Flying Biscuit bakery located in the Candler Park Neighborhood next to the restaurant numerous times. I requested a seat with a view and was placed at a table angled at the front door. It was obvious I was watching everyone who came in, but I had no shame. I ordered the usual spread. The $5 mimosa in a beer glass was a nice surprise! The meal was not impressive. The apple cranberry butter and biscuit were my favorite part of the meal. Most of the menu can be ordered next door at the bakery.  I have also been to the other location on Peachtree St. I would suggest anyone new to the area check out the Flying Biscuit at least once. If you are visiting-just get a biscuit from the bakery. I spent about $15 before tip for everything. Good food for a great value! Side note-the cappuccino was delicious!
